US police killed 1129 people in 2017, but that's not the full body count Approximately 1,129 people were killed by the police in 2017, according to findings by Mapping Police Violence. ... Violence said it compiled data from obituaries, public records, media reports, Fatal Encounters (a database of people killed by the police), and the Washington Post's "Fatal Force" project.
